How is Dresden to live?
Life in Dresden is of high quality. With more than 60\% forest cover and green areas, this city is one of the greenest areas in Europe. The well-developed transport sector, with 3 autobahns and a reliable international airport, not only benefits the economy, but also the residents and tourists to the city.

How safe is Dresden?
Dresden is a very safe city to travel to. Its crime rates are low and the law is strictly respected. The most common form of a crime you’ll probably encounter is pickpocketing or bicycle theft. Violent crimes such as homicide, robberies, rape, or assaults are also not an issue in this city.

Is it worth moving to Dresden Germany?
Moving to Dresden is well worth considering as the city has a traditionally low cost of living compared to other similar-sized German cities, and the quality of life is generally good. What are the pros and cons of living in Dresden?
The biggest advantage of living in Dresden is the cost of living. Dresden has low cost of living when compared to other cities in Germany. House rent and groceries are said to be very cheap when compared to cities like Munich, Frankfurt, Berlin, Hamburg, etc.
What does Dresden look like today?
It should give you an idea of what Dresden today looks like: Dresden’s skyline of towers, spires and domes looks like it’s been unchanged for centuries. This is the place that Italian master Canaletto immortalized it as a “Florence on the Elbe”.
